Coffee & Bakeware — FAQ

Why is marble preferred for pastries?

Marble is naturally dense and cool, which prevents fats in pastry dough from melting. This results in a flakier, higher-quality crust for your rolling pin bakery projects.

Are wooden rolling pins better than steel?

Wooden pins often provide a better grip and are traditional for bread, but steel is more hygienic and easier to clean. The choice depends on your specific dough type.

How do I maintain a wooden rolling pin?

Hand wash with mild soap and dry immediately. Periodically rub with food-grade mineral oil to keep the wood from drying out or cracking.

Do I really need thickness rings?

If you are a beginner or frequently make cookies and fondant, rings are essential for consistency. They eliminate the guesswork of achieving an even thickness across the dough.

Can I put my rolling pin in the dishwasher?

Most wooden pins will warp or crack in a dishwasher. Only stainless steel or marble models might survive, but hand washing is always recommended for longevity.

What is the benefit of ball bearings?

Ball bearings allow the barrel to spin independently of the handles. This reduces wrist fatigue and allows for faster, more fluid rolling motions.
